Launching your first website can seem complicated when you’re new to web hosting, domains, WordPress, and website management. The good news is that modern hosting platforms have made the process much easier than it was a few years ago. Web Hosting Under $50
Today, you can launch a professional website for less than $50 using affordable hosting plans from providers like Hostinger. Most beginner-friendly plans include everything needed to get started, including hosting, security features, website management tools, and WordPress installation.
In this guide, you’ll learn exactly how to launch your first website step by step, even if you have no technical experience.
Why Choose Affordable Hosting for Your First Website?

When launching your first website, there is usually no need to spend hundreds of dollars on premium hosting.
Most beginners only need:
- Reliable web hosting
- A domain name
- Free SSL security
- WordPress installation
- Email hosting
- Basic backups
Affordable hosting plans can easily handle:
- Personal blogs
- Portfolio websites
- Small business websites
- Affiliate marketing websites
- Freelance portfolios
You can compare available plans on Hostinger Official Website
Step 1: Choose the Right Hosting Plan
Before creating your website, you need a hosting plan.
For beginners, shared hosting is usually the best option because it offers:
- Low cost
- Easy management
- Good performance
- WordPress support
If your goal is to create:
- A blog
- A portfolio
- A small business website
- An affiliate website
A beginner hosting plan is usually enough.
Avoid purchasing VPS or cloud hosting unless you expect very high traffic or need advanced server control.
Step 2: Register Your Domain Name
Your domain name is your website address.
Examples include:
- yourwebsite.com
- yourbusiness.net
- yourbrand.org
When choosing a domain:
- Keep it short
- Make it easy to remember
- Avoid unnecessary numbers
- Avoid difficult spellings
Many hosting plans include a free domain for the first year, which can reduce startup costs.
Step 3: Connect Your Domain and Hosting

After purchasing hosting and a domain, the next step is connecting them.
With most modern hosting providers, this process is largely automated.
Once connected:
- Your domain points to your hosting account
- Visitors can access your website
- WordPress can be installed
Most beginners can complete this step in a few minutes.
Step 4: Install WordPress
WordPress powers more than 40% of websites worldwide and remains the most popular content management system.
WordPress is ideal because it allows you to:
- Publish blog posts
- Create business pages
- Customize designs
- Install plugins
- Improve SEO
Most hosting providers offer one-click WordPress installation.
To install WordPress:
- Log into your hosting dashboard
- Open the website management section
- Select WordPress installation
- Enter your website details
- Complete setup
Within a few minutes, your website will be live.
You can explore WordPress hosting options on Hostinger WordPress Hosting
Step 5: Enable Your Free SSL Certificate
SSL certificates secure your website and display the HTTPS symbol in browsers. Web Hosting Under $50
SSL is important because it:
- Protects visitor data
- Improves trust
- Supports SEO rankings
Most modern hosting plans include free SSL certificates.
After installation:
- Your website becomes secure
- Browsers display a secure connection
- Search engines recognize HTTPS protection
Step 6: Choose a Professional Theme
Your website theme controls:
- Layout
- Design
- Navigation
- User experience
When selecting a theme:
- Choose a lightweight design
- Prioritize mobile responsiveness
- Avoid excessive animations
- Focus on speed
A fast theme improves:
- User experience
- SEO performance
- Mobile usability
Popular beginner-friendly themes include:
- Astra
- GeneratePress
- Kadence
- Neve
Step 7: Create Essential Pages
Before publishing content, create the main pages visitors expect.
Common pages include:
- Home
- About
- Contact
- Blog
- Services
- Privacy Policy
Business websites may also require:
- Testimonials
- Portfolio pages
- FAQ sections
Creating these pages early helps establish credibility.
Step 8: Install Important WordPress Plugins
Plugins add functionality to your website.
Useful beginner plugins include:
SEO Plugin

Helps optimize content for search engines.
Examples:
- Rank Math
- Yoast SEO
Caching Plugin
Improves website speed.
Security Plugin
Protects against common threats.
Backup Plugin
Creates website backups for recovery.
Avoid installing too many plugins because excessive plugins can slow down your website.
Step 9: Optimize Website Speed
Website speed affects:
- User experience
- SEO rankings
- Conversion rates
To improve speed:
- Compress images
- Use caching
- Remove unnecessary plugins
- Choose lightweight themes
Modern hosting providers often use:
- LiteSpeed servers
- SSD storage
- NVMe technology
These features help improve performance significantly.
You can review optimized hosting options on Hostinger Performance Hosting
Step 10: Set Up Professional Email Accounts
Professional email addresses help build trust.
Examples:
A custom email address looks more professional than a free email account.
Many hosting plans include email hosting features.
Step 11: Publish Your First Content
Now it’s time to launch your website.
- Publish your first article
- Create useful content
- Focus on your target audience
For businesses:
- Add service pages
- Display contact information
- Include customer trust signals
- Showcase your work
- Highlight achievements
- Add project descriptions
Your website does not need to be perfect before launch.
Publishing early allows you to improve over time.
Step 12: Prepare for SEO
Search engine optimization helps people find your website through search engines.
Basic SEO setup includes:
- Optimizing page titles
- Writing meta descriptions
- Using relevant keywords
- Improving website speed
- Creating quality content
SEO is a long-term strategy, but starting early is important.
You can explore SEO-friendly hosting on Hostinger Hosting Solutions
Common Mistakes Beginners Make
Choosing Expensive Hosting Too Early
Many beginners purchase advanced hosting plans they don’t actually need.
For most new websites, affordable shared hosting is enough.
Ignoring Backups
Always enable backups when possible.
Backups protect your website from:
- Technical issues
- Human errors
- Plugin conflicts
Using Heavy Themes
Large themes often slow websites and hurt SEO performance.
Installing Too Many Plugins
More plugins can create:
- Performance problems
- Compatibility issues
- Security risks
Waiting Too Long to Launch
Many beginners spend months trying to perfect their websites.
Launching sooner allows you to:
- Gain experience
- Improve content
- Build traffic
Who Should Use Budget Hosting?
Affordable hosting is ideal for:
- Students
- Bloggers
- Freelancers
- Small businesses
- Affiliate marketers
- Portfolio websites
Modern budget hosting plans provide enough resources for most beginner projects.
Is Hostinger Good for First Websites?

Hostinger remains popular among beginners because it offers:
- Affordable pricing
- Easy setup
- WordPress support
- Free SSL certificates
- Beginner-friendly dashboard
It is especially attractive for users launching:
- Blogs
- Business websites
- Personal projects
- Affiliate sites
You can compare current plans on Hostinger Hosting Plans
Final Verdict
Launching your first website no longer requires technical expertise or a large budget. Web Hosting Under $50
With a hosting plan under $50, you can:
- Register a domain
- Install WordPress
- Secure your website with SSL
- Publish content
- Build an online presence
The process is straightforward when broken into manageable steps: Web Hosting Under $50
- Choose hosting
- Register a domain
- Install WordPress
- Configure SSL
- Select a theme
- Create pages
- Publish content
- Optimize for SEO
For beginners looking for affordable hosting, Hostinger continues to be one of the most popular choices because it combines low pricing, beginner-friendly tools, and solid website performance.
You can review the latest offers on Hostinger Web Hosting